Output 5269826e26ba391ef6cdc047d77a7bf3543228e97b00183d23aed1bea32cfbba:0

value
29114583
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 205ce2b48d279af13973fc6730a4119c7dc64b7d OP_EQUALVERIFY OP_CHECKSIG
address
13x7twaLp4nkX93WSreJjaweMc89UFkdxU
transaction
5269826e26ba391ef6cdc047d77a7bf3543228e97b00183d23aed1bea32cfbba
spent
true